Are Tomato Plants Toxic To Cats. Fortunately for your cat tomato plant poisoning isnt typically fatal but will definitely cause uncomfortable symptoms. Tell that to some dogs or even cats who have a propensity for nibbling on any plant especially when the animal is young. How are tomatoes bad for cats. Unripe tomatoes and tomato plants on the other hand should be avoided.

The Potato Family includes plants such as potatoes tomatoes peppers and chillies all of which contain a toxic substance called Glycoalkanoid Solamine which can be poisonous to cats. Keep your pets away from these plants especially the leaves and stems which contain most of the toxins. Many common garden plants have some toxic elements that could prove dangerous to your cat. The ASPCA website lists the tomato plant as being toxic to cats dogs and horses. However these plants have an ancient defense mechanism.
